10+ Facts
Students will be able to apply the commutative property to make ten in order to find the sum of two addends and creating related 10+ facts.
Essential Question
How do we use the commutative property with addition to create double digit sums?

Lesson Progression
- Students will begin the lesson on the carpet with a whiteboard and expo marker. The teacher will begin the lesson by having students do quick addition facts using numbers 1-10. The teacher will call out an equation (ex. 3+4=?) and students will write an answer on whiteboard and hold it in the air. Students should only be given about 5 seconds to do each one given. This is to build fluency.
- The teacher will then display the following word problem on the board for students to answer.
There were 4 children on the swings, 8 children on the slide, and 6 children playing tag. How many children were there altogether?
Students should be given 5-7 minutes to work this problem out on their whiteboards. The teacher should move around the room coaching students. Make sure students are given at least 1-2 minutes to discuss their thinking with a partner. After the time is up, the teacher should have a few students show how they worked the problem, showing that it could have been solved several ways to get the correct answer. (The teacher should then show students how to solve by creating the related 10+ fact and number bond.
3. The teacher should then give similar problems that are on the worksheet. To model how to solve the equations using 10+ facts. (2-3 Problems. Students should then be given on their own with a partner using this method.)
4. After this, students should be sent to their tables to complete the worksheet. Allow students 12-15 minutes to complete the worksheet independently. Then, have students bring their work to the carpet.
5. The teacher should give students a colored marker and go over the answers. If students did not get a problem right, they should circle it. At the end, if there are students who got answers wrong, the students should be given 5 or minutes to go back and rework the problems!
Teacher Notes
Differentiation: Begin working with 2 addends before moving to 3. Begin with single digit sums, then double digits.
Extension: Work with double digit addends. Work with multiple double digit addends, or even triple.

Assessments
Students will be assessed through the group word problem and any other problems done as a whole. The teacher should have a checklist, making sure to keep up with students who understand the material and students who do not. Students will also be assessed based on whether they are able to complete the worksheet correctly.
